Output 90bcd3e0e881e28e3dca2682a6869918c06db26f15823edbed1dc1bd932fc20a:0

value
95698310
script pubkey
OP_HASH160 OP_PUSHBYTES_20 359d7c7caea81529e93c850c942f0cab588747fb OP_EQUAL
address
36aWQ3od8vWrJSJJxWGsnBa3o93fQytwUo
transaction
90bcd3e0e881e28e3dca2682a6869918c06db26f15823edbed1dc1bd932fc20a
confirmations
302321
spent
true